Plumbers in Atlanta have come under criticism lately for slow response times to the many problems that the recent cold weather in Georgia has caused. While the explosion in demand for their services might be explain the backlog that made many home-owners wait days for service, it doesn’t explain why many of those Atlanta home-owners were ripped off in the process. It is a sad truth that many plumbing companies will take advantage of the misfortune of others to pad their profits. These plumbing companies knew that home-owners were in desperate situations and could not reasonably wait several more days for an appointment with another company. Knowing this, these plumbing companies often quoted outrageous prices for home repairs and home-owners were forced to make tough decisions. While several consumers filed complaints with various Atlanta business groups this practice will likely persist in the future.
Identifying the Need to Hire a Plumber
Understanding when to call a professional plumber is the first step in addressing your plumbing issues effectively. While some minor problems can be resolved with DIY methods, others require the expertise of a skilled plumber. Here are some situations where it’s crucial to hire a plumber:
- Persistent leaks or drips
- Low water pressure
- No hot water
- Sewer line blockages
- Installation of new fixtures or appliances
Researching Potential Plumbers
Once you’ve identified the need to hire a plumber0, the next step is to research potential candidates. Start by asking for recommendations from friends, family, or neighbors who have recently had plumbing work done. Online reviews and ratings on platforms like Yelp or Google can also provide valuable insight into a plumber’s reputation and quality of work.
Checking Credentials and Experience
Before making a decision, ensure that the plumber you’re considering is licensed, insured, and experienced. A licensed plumber has met the necessary requirements and standards set by your local governing body, providing a level of assurance in their capabilities. Insurance protects you from being liable for any accidents or damages that occur during the job. Additionally, inquire about their experience, especially if your plumbing issue is complex or specific, as this will ensure they have the skills needed to resolve it efficiently.
Getting Multiple Quotes
To ensure you’re getting a fair price, obtain quotes from at least three different plumbers. Be wary of quotes that are significantly lower than the others, as this could indicate a lack of experience or the use of inferior materials. Ensure that the quotes are detailed and include the cost of labor, materials, and any other additional charges.
Asking the Right Questions
Before hiring a plumber, it’s crucial to ask the right questions to gauge their suitability for your job. Some important questions to ask include:
- How long have you been in business?
- Can you provide references from previous clients?
- What is your estimated time frame for completion?
- Do you offer any warranties or guarantees on your work?
- How do you handle unexpected issues or additional costs during the job?
Understanding the Costs and Payment Terms
Understanding the costs and payment terms is crucial when hiring a plumber. Ensure that the plumber provides a written estimate that includes a breakdown of all costs, and clarify any aspects that are unclear. Discuss the payment terms beforehand, and be wary of plumbers who demand full payment upfront, as this could be a red flag.
Evaluating Communication and Professionalism
Effective communication and professionalism are key when working with a plumber. Pay attention to how they communicate with you from the initial contact, and ensure they are punctual, courteous, and respectful of your property. A professional plumber should also be willing to explain the problem and their proposed solution in terms you can understand.
